About Truro

Truro, Cornwall's only city and administrative heart, sits where the A390 meets the A39, making it the natural hub for exploring the county. The A30 provides the main connection to England, while local routes serve Falmouth (11 miles) and St. Austell (15 miles). With over 60 EV charging points and a surprisingly mild climate for its latitude, it's well-equipped for modern travel. The cathedral here is England's only Anglican cathedral built since the Reformation, completed in 1910.

What is the closest airport to Truro?

The closest airport to Truro is Cornwall Airport Newquay, 26 km (about 29 min by car). Other airports nearby: Land's End Airport.
